Overview

Limnology is a part of environmental sciences. It is concerned with the study of inland water bodies, like lakes, rivers, floodplains, wetlands, reservoirs, ponds, etc. Freshwater ecology is a branch of limnology. This book combines these two disciplines and analyses the various chemical, geological, biological and other attributes of water bodies. This book aims to shed light on some of the unexplored aspects of limnology and the recent researches in this field. The various advancements made in this area are glanced at and their applications as well as ramifications are looked at in detail in the text.
